Taco Bell adresses in Hillsborough‚ NC Home Work hours Taco Bell hours North Carolina Hillsborough AddressPhoneMap353 S Churton St Hillsborough(919) 732-5590 You May Like Pizza Hut hoursDomino's Pizza hoursPapa John's hoursHardee's hoursTaco Bell hoursWendy's hoursPeople Are Reading